ECBA STUDY GUIDE QUESTIONS WITH
CORRECT ANSWERS.
A(n) ___________ prototype is used to drill down into a proposed solution to uncover
requirements and design considerations through multiple layers
Vertical
________ is the process of determining the relative importance of a set of terms in order to
determine the order which they will be addressed.
Prioritization
Solution assessment is defined as:
Tasks a BA performs to assess the performance and value delivered by a solution
A _______ is a formal elicitation method intended to collect information regarding a
vendor's capabilities or any relevant information to a potential upcoming procurement.
Request for Information (RFI)
An input necessary to the Approve Requirements process is:
Requirements (verified)
Which knowledge area describes how business analysis work is performed to collaborate
with stakeholders to identify a need of strategic or tactical importance, enterprise need and
align the resulting strategy for the change with higher and lower level strategies?
Strategy Analysis
A user story is defines as:
A small, concise statement of functionality or quality needed to deliver value
Which Requirement classification type describes the capabilities and qualities of a solution
that meet stakeholder requirements?
Solution Requirements
, Which of the following stakeholders will be involved in monitoring day-to-day management
and maintenance of a system?
Operational Support
The purpose of Business Analysis Governance is to:
Define how decisions are made about requirements and designs, including reviews, change
control, approval and prioritization

Which knowledge area describes how business analysts prioritize and progressively
elaborate stakeholder and solution requirements that will meet the needs of the sponsoring
organization and stakeholders?
Requirements Analysis & Design Definition
The acronym RACI reflects:
Responsible, Accountable, Consulted, Informed
The Business Analysis Governance plan will detail the reviews of requirements in which
issues can be raised and addressed. Which technique will be utilized when assigning these
activities?
Item Tracking
The timing for conducting stakeholder analysis is defined as:
As soon as business need is identified and iteratively throughout business analysis activities
